Known Aspects of Adeyemi’s Background
Karim Adeyemi was born on January 18, 2002, in Berlin to a Nigerian father and a German mother. The multicultural environment of his family has shaped his identity, but public statements about his religious affiliation are limited. In interviews, Adeyemi has emphasized values such as humility, perseverance, and gratitude—principles that often intersect with personal belief systems.
Because he has not explicitly identified a particular faith in media appearances, it is prudent to note that there is no verified claim that he follows a specific religion. Nonetheless, his upbringing in a diverse Berlin community, where many families practice Christianity, Islam, or maintain secular traditions, suggests exposure to a range of spiritual perspectives.
How Faith Influences Professional Athletes
Across the sporting world, athletes often credit personal belief for mental resilience and focus. While Adeyemi has not publicly linked his performance to a religious practice, the broader trend among footballers shows that spirituality—whether through organized religion or personal reflection—can provide:
- Emotional stability during high‑pressure matches.
- Ethical grounding that guides conduct on and off the pitch.
- Community connection through charitable activities tied to faith‑based organizations.
These factors are relevant when evaluating a player’s suitability for clubs that value character as much as talent.
